Voters may be sympathetic to legalizing marijuana with the proper controls, but they strongly draw the line at making cocaine legal.
Eighty-four percent (84%) of Likely U.S. Voters are opposed to legalizing cocaine even if it is regulated like alcohol and tobacco. A new Rasmussen Reports national telephone survey finds that only 11% favor legalizing cocaine under those terms.
